A first major part of educating future engineers is to teach how to transform physical, chemical, and biological problems into mathematical equations, called modeling. The next step is to teach how to solve these equations or models numerically. [Pg.579]

Our main goal of this book is to provide a framework for companies to adopt sustainable business practices to demonstrate how businesses can translate sustainability strategies into action. Our focus is how to operationalize sustainability, and we seek to be relevant to not only managers in industry, but also to future managers in business and engineering educational programs. [Pg.562]
